What are the characteristics of fiction books by Indian writers?
2 answers
2024-11-21 11:07
Many Indian - writer - penned fiction books often feature rich cultural descriptions. For example, they might vividly depict traditional Indian festivals, family structures, and caste systems. The use of language can be very lyrical and descriptive, as seen in books like 'The God of Small Things'.

What are some interesting books about writers in fiction?
1 answer
2024-11-30 01:47
'My Name Is Red' by Orhan Pamuk. Set in 16th - century Istanbul, it involves the stories of miniaturist painters and also a writer. It shows the cultural and artistic environment of the time and how a writer might fit into that world, with a lot of rich description and a complex plot.
How do writers of fiction books develop their characters?
1 answer
2024-11-16 12:55
Writers of fiction books develop their characters in multiple ways. They observe people in real life, taking note of their mannerisms, speech patterns, and behaviors. This real - life inspiration is then molded into fictional characters. They also think about the character's goals and desires. If a character wants to be rich, that will drive their actions and decisions throughout the story. Additionally, they consider the character's relationships with other characters in the story, as these interactions can shape and change the character over time.

What makes pulp fiction writers and their books unique?
3 answers
2024-11-15 11:40
Pulp fiction writers often have a very distinct writing style. They tend to write in a fast - paced way. For example, Raymond Chandler's books have a snappy dialogue that moves the story forward quickly. Their books are also known for their vivid characters. In Dashiell Hammett's works, you can find complex and morally ambiguous characters.

Great Irish Writers: Recommend Some of Their Fiction Books.
3 answers
2024-10-29 07:13
James Joyce's 'Finnegans Wake' is a very important work, though it can be quite difficult to understand. It's full of wordplay and complex themes. Another is 'The Secret Scripture' by Sebastian Barry, which tells a story of an elderly woman in a mental hospital and her past. And don't forget 'The Sea' by John Banville, a beautifully written fictional work about loss and memory.
Who are the well - known christian writers of fiction books?
2 answers
2024-10-27 03:15
C.S. Lewis is extremely well - known. His works like 'The Screwtape Letters' offer a unique view into the Christian concept of spiritual warfare. In this book, a senior demon writes letters to his nephew, guiding him on how to tempt humans away from God. Another well - known writer is Madeleine L'Engle. Her 'A Wrinkle in Time' is a classic that contains elements of Christian faith, such as the fight between good and evil and the idea of a loving creator.
